新聞中心
MariaDB用戶權(quán)限管理可通過(guò)GRANT和REVOKE命令實(shí)現(xiàn),包括創(chuàng)建用戶、授權(quán)和撤銷(xiāo)權(quán)限等操作。
MariaDB的用戶權(quán)限管理可以通過(guò)以下步驟進(jìn)行:

創(chuàng)新互聯(lián)服務(wù)項(xiàng)目包括修文網(wǎng)站建設(shè)、修文網(wǎng)站制作、修文網(wǎng)頁(yè)制作以及修文網(wǎng)絡(luò)營(yíng)銷(xiāo)策劃等。多年來(lái),我們專(zhuān)注于互聯(lián)網(wǎng)行業(yè),利用自身積累的技術(shù)優(yōu)勢(shì)、行業(yè)經(jīng)驗(yàn)、深度合作伙伴關(guān)系等,向廣大中小型企業(yè)、政府機(jī)構(gòu)等提供互聯(lián)網(wǎng)行業(yè)的解決方案,修文網(wǎng)站推廣取得了明顯的社會(huì)效益與經(jīng)濟(jì)效益。目前,我們服務(wù)的客戶以成都為中心已經(jīng)輻射到修文省份的部分城市,未來(lái)相信會(huì)繼續(xù)擴(kuò)大服務(wù)區(qū)域并繼續(xù)獲得客戶的支持與信任!
1、創(chuàng)建用戶賬戶:
使用CREATE USER語(yǔ)句創(chuàng)建新用戶賬戶,創(chuàng)建一個(gè)名為"newuser"的用戶可以使用以下命令:
```sql
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
```
2、授予用戶權(quán)限:
使用GRANT語(yǔ)句為用戶賬戶授予權(quán)限,可以授予全局權(quán)限、數(shù)據(jù)庫(kù)權(quán)限和表權(quán)限等,授予"newuser"用戶對(duì)特定數(shù)據(jù)庫(kù)的所有權(quán)限可以使用以下命令:
```sql
GRANT ALL PRIVILEGES ON database_name.* TO 'newuser'@'localhost';
```
3、撤銷(xiāo)用戶權(quán)限:
使用REVOKE語(yǔ)句撤銷(xiāo)用戶賬戶的權(quán)限,撤銷(xiāo)"newuser"用戶對(duì)特定數(shù)據(jù)庫(kù)的所有權(quán)限可以使用以下命令:
```sql
REVOKE ALL PRIVILEGES ON database_name.* FROM 'newuser'@'localhost';
```
4、查看用戶權(quán)限:
使用SHOW GRANTS語(yǔ)句查看用戶賬戶的權(quán)限,查看"newuser"用戶的權(quán)限可以使用以下命令:
```sql
SHOW GRANTS FOR 'newuser'@'localhost';
```
5、刷新權(quán)限:
使用FLUSH PRIVILEGES語(yǔ)句刷新系統(tǒng)權(quán)限或重新加載授權(quán)表,使更改的權(quán)限生效,刷新所有用戶的權(quán)限可以使用以下命令:
```sql
FLUSH PRIVILEGES;
```
相關(guān)問(wèn)題與解答:
問(wèn)題1:如何為MariaDB中的用戶賬戶設(shè)置密碼?
答:可以使用IDENTIFIED BY子句在創(chuàng)建用戶賬戶時(shí)為其設(shè)置密碼,創(chuàng)建一個(gè)名為"newuser"的用戶并設(shè)置密碼為"password"可以使用以下命令:
CREATE USER 'newuser'@'localhost' IDENTIFIED BY 'password';
問(wèn)題2:如何撤銷(xiāo)MariaDB中某個(gè)用戶的所有權(quán)限?
答:可以使用REVOKE語(yǔ)句撤銷(xiāo)用戶的所有權(quán)限,撤銷(xiāo)"newuser"用戶的所有權(quán)限可以使用以下命令:
REVOKE ALL PRIVILEGES ON *.* FROM 'newuser'@'localhost';
文章題目:MariaDB怎么進(jìn)行用戶權(quán)限管理
文章來(lái)源:http://m.jiaoqi3.com/article/coeepoh.html


咨詢
建站咨詢
